Barry Unsworth

    10 augustus 1930 – 4 juni 2012

    Barry Unsworth was een Britse romanschrijver, gevierd om zijn scherpe verkenningen van morele dilemma's en de menselijke conditie, vaak gesitueerd tegen historische achtergronden. Zijn proza evolueerde van een vroege barokke rijkdom naar een latere spaarzaamheid en precisie, gericht op het overbrengen van warmte en kleur door nauwkeurigheid. Unsworth wendde zich tot historische fictie omdat het hem in staat stelde het verleden te gebruiken als een verre spiegel om tijdloze thema's te onderzoeken, bevrijd van de oppervlakkige rommel van het heden. Zijn werken worden gekenmerkt door een diepe betrokkenheid bij de complexiteit van ethiek en menselijke natuur.

      A brilliant retelling of an ancient myth, The Songs of the Kings offers up a different narrative of the Trojan War, one devoid of honor, wherein the mission to rescue Helen is a pretext for plundering Troy of its treasures. As the ships of the Greek fleet find themselves stalled in the straits at Aulis, waiting vainly for the gods to deliver more favorable winds, Odysseus cynically advances a call for the sacrifice of Agamemnon’s daughter, Calchas the diviner interprets events for the reader, and a Homer-like figure called the Singer is persuaded to proclaim a tale of a just war to hide the corrupt motivations of those in power. But couched within the Singer’s spin is a message at once timely and timeless: “There is always another story. But it is the stories told by the strong, the songs of kings, that are believed in the end.”

Simon Rakes - a conservation expert - is restoring the Stone Virgin, a statue that cost the life of its creator in the 14th century. The statue is of great beauty but its past is soaked with a history of violence, sexual passion and human greed. As Simon's work continues and he meets Chiara, the enigmatic and beautiful wife of another sculptor, the past spills uncontrollably into the present.
